Scuba Fins

Scuba fins are what divers typically use to propel themselves through the water. They are generally manufactured in “full foot” and “open heel” designs. Because there are so many variations in fin design, many people recommend trying several different styles before purchasing.

Different scuba fins have different design characteristics. Depending on your needs, fins can be found for speed, agility, power, or any number of combinations. For novice divers, finding a set of fins that offer an even combination is usually recommended.

When comparing scuba fins, there are a few things to take in to consideration. First and foremost, they should be comfortable to wear. Second, they should allow you to swim with the least amount of effort possible, to avoid cramping and leg fatigue.
